自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(25)
  • 收藏
  • 关注

原创 CMD RECORD.md

【代码】CMD RECORD.md。

2024-07-05 15:54:11 87

原创 大模型续写评测

参考:https://youtu.be/Th2DMNgu_RQ?参考:https://ollama.com/blog/continue-code-assistant。vscode安装continue插件,支持配置文件更换大模型,配置文件参考如下。ollama支持的模型:https://ollama.com/library。参考:https://ollama.com/download/linux。通过remote-ssh连接云AI服务器,配置文件如下,供参考。

2024-06-22 18:59:16 397

原创 视频编码通识(1)

视频编码-随记码率不是越高越好,在达到一定数值后,人眼很难察觉。CBR/VBR为什么建议使用yuv格式作为编码的格式。H.264编码分为一下步骤参考资料。码率选得好,视频锐又小 | 从零学视频 之 码率 压制视频 视频基础教程 视频编码 比特率 压视频_哔哩哔哩_bilibili本期讲大家关注的如何压制视频,以及其中的关键因素—码率,来学学吧!有任何问题请加入我们QQ交流群:689484321 618476747 新浪微博:htt...

2022-03-01 20:50:16 561

原创 SVT-HEVC源码分析-countEdge

SVT-HEVC 源码分析

2022-03-01 17:45:48 525

原创 Improved Sample Adaptive Offset for HEVC 阅读笔记

HEVC-SAO,提升SAO表现论文阅读笔记

2022-02-28 16:09:58 237

原创 VScode 安装使用

vscode使用

2022-02-28 14:02:15 372

原创 leetcode-二分查找

目录leetcode-二分查找原理代码实现代码模板典型例题分解410331552540总结leetcode-二分查找原理二分查找也叫折半查找。基本思想:1 在有序表中,取中间记录作为比较对象1.1 若给定与中间记录的关键字相等,则查找成功;1.2 若给定值小于中间记录的关键字,则在中间记录的左半区继续查找;1.3 若给定值大于中间记录的关键字,则在中间记录的右半区继续查找。2 不断重复1过程,直到查找成功,或在查找区域无记录,查找失

2021-06-21 00:28:43 166

原创 leetcode-浅谈

leetcode-浅谈关于leetcode思路解题总结leetcode-浅谈关于leetcodeleetcode解题主要分为以下两个步骤。思路在理解题意之后,我们需要理清解题思路,这道题有哪些解法,使用什么算法,实现算法需要运用哪些数据结构?当前解题思路中,考虑的是否完备了。特殊情况(0值/NULL值情况,越界等)。最后考虑下这种解题思路是否能满足时间复杂度和空间复杂度的要求。如何构造测试用例验证程序。解题在有解题思路后,使用编程语言进行实现验证。总结实.

2021-06-20 11:49:28 90

原创 shell -- grep

grep--文本搜索工具1 grep的基础使用用于在指定的文件列表中查找指定的匹配样本。如果指定文件中的内容包含符合所指定的样式,那么含有样式的那一行会显示出来;未找到则不显示任何内容。1.1 grep命令的基本使用方式grep[选项][匹配样本][文件列表]如果不指定文件名列表,或使用的文件名为“-”,那么grep指令会从标准输入设备读取数据进行匹配。在使用...

2019-10-20 20:59:40 346

原创 shell脚本中等待上一条命令执行结束在执行下一条。

首先了解下背景知识。命令生效顺序Linux系统下命令生效的顺序有以下4条: 绝对路径或相对执行的命令; 别名; Bash的内部命令; 按照$PATH环境变量定义的目录查找顺序搜到的第一个命令。 实际shell脚本编写过程中,总会有这么一个场景,#!/bin/bashfile=command1command2 $file​下...

2019-10-17 23:19:22 59274

原创 知识点记录--x86与arm

x86 与 armx86与arm简介x86xx86或80x86是英代尔Intel首先开发制造的一种微处理器体系结构的泛称。x86架构是重要地可变指令长度的CISC(复杂指令集电脑,Complex Instruction Set Computer)。Intel Atom(中文:凌动,开发代号:Silverthorne)是Intel的一个超低电压处理器系列。处理器采用45纳米工艺制...

2019-10-15 00:20:06 625

原创 squid.conf 具体参数

squid.conf配置文档[配置文档] http://www.squid-cache.org/Doc/config/ Values with byte units​ Squid accepts size units on some size related directives. All such directives are documented with ...

2019-10-07 21:22:51 480

原创 Squid介绍

Squid介绍Squid:优化Web交付Squid是Web的缓存代理,支持HTTP,HTTPS,FTP等。通过缓存和重用经常请求的网页,它减少了带宽并缩短了响应时间。Squid具有广泛的访问控制,是一个出色的服务器加速器。它可以在大多数可用的操作系统(包括Windows)上运行,并且已获得GNU GPL的许可。充分利用互联网连接全球数百家Internet提供商都使用Squid为用户...

2019-10-07 20:39:31 1057

原创 squid内存相关

Squid内存相关https://wiki.squid-cache.org/SquidFaq/SquidMemory为什么Squid使用那么多的内存!出于性能原因,Squid使用了大量内存。从磁盘读取内容要比直接从内存读取花费更多,更长的时间。每个缓存对象的少量元数据都保存在内存中。这是StoreEntry数据结构。在32位体系结构上为56字节,在64位体系结构上为88字节。...

2019-10-07 20:38:35 720

原创 Shell 脚本学习 ---- Shell脚本编写技巧

目录Shell脚本编写技巧1 脚本编写规范1.1 命名规范1.2 注释风格1.3 其他需要注意地规范2 脚本优化2.1 Shell脚本优化原则2.2 提供足够的提示信息3 脚本使用技巧3.1 命令选项说明3.2 算数运算3.3 高级算数运算Shell脚本编写技巧Shell脚本中所有的变量都是按照字符串来存储的1 脚本编写规范编写...

2019-10-06 12:27:09 514

原创 机器学习-西瓜书-笔记

奥卡姆剃刀(Occam's razor)-----“若有多个假设与观察一致,则选最简单的那个”多释原则(principle of multiple) -----“主张保留与经验 观察一致的所有假设”基本术语错误率:把分类错误的样本数占样本总数的比例。m个样本中有a个样本分类错误,,,错误率为E=a/m1-a/m称位“精度”精度=1-错误率过拟合:当学习器把训练样本...

2019-03-06 11:16:47 208

原创 从会到不会C++重入门(二(2)、进入C++)

C++语句声明语句和变量int carrots;这条语句提供了两个信息:需要的内存该内存单元的名称编译器负责分配和标记内存的细节。所有变量都必须声明。为什么变量必须声明?如果错误拼写了变量名,将在不知情的情况下创建新的变量。因此,声明通常指出了要存储的数据类型和程序对存储在这里的数据使用的名称。提示:对于声明变量,c++的做法是尽可能在首次使用变量前声明它。赋值语句将值赋给存储单元。符号"="叫做...

2018-04-15 11:11:14 143

原创 从会到不会C++重入门(二(1)、进入C++)

C++对大小写敏感用cmd编译c++程序首先得下一个编译器MinGW,VS等,其实主要是要该文件/VC/bin/目录下的cl.exe编译,将该路径配置到环境变量的path中,原理同javac原理一致。完成之后,将DOS命令提示符中路径换到要编译的文件目录下,通过cl -EHsc xxx.cpp生成xxx.o文件以及xxx.exe程序。双击xxx.exe程序(若闪退,则在代码return 0;前加c...

2018-04-10 22:26:26 227

原创 从会到不会C++重入门(一、预备知识)

C++三件法宝继承了C语言的简洁、高效、可移植性、快速的传统面向对象,为应付复杂程度不断提高的现代编程任务而设计模板特性--泛型编程编写程序并让其运行起来使用文本编辑器编写程序(或用集成开发工具),并保存到文件中,这个文件就是源代码编译源代码。运行一个程序,将源代码翻译成主机能使用的内部语言(机器能识别的语言)--机器语言。包含翻译后程序的文件,为目标代码(object code)将目标代码和其他...

2018-04-10 16:18:08 124

原创 笔记-深入了解JVM(锁优化)

锁优化高效并发是JDK1.5-1.6的一个重要改进,hotspot虚拟机开发团队在这个版本上花费来大量的精力去实现了各种锁优化技术,1、自旋锁与自适应自旋互斥同步对性能最大的影响是阻塞的实现,挂起和恢复线程的操作都需要转入内核态中完成,这些操作给系统带来了很大的压力。如果物理机器有一个以上的处理器,能让两个或以上的线程同时并行执行,我们就可以让后面请求锁的那个线程“稍等一下”,但不放弃处理器的执行...

2018-04-08 20:41:06 172

原创 笔记--深入了解虚拟机(线程安全)

前言Java虚拟机在千差万别的物理机上建立来统一的运行平台,实现了在任意一台虚拟机上编译的源程序能在任何一台虚拟机上正常运行。程序员可以把主要精力放在具体的业务逻辑上,而不是物理硬件的兼容性上。开发人员如果不了解虚拟机一些技术特性的运行原理,就无法写出最适合虚拟机运行和自优化的代码。线程安全google上定义:如果一个对象可以安全地被多个线程同时使用,那它就是线程安全的《Java Concurre...

2018-04-07 20:31:07 644

原创 Java-HTML

什么是html超文本标记语言。超文本:比普通文本功能更加强大标记语言:使用一组标签对内容进行描述的一门语言,他不是编程语言!为什么要学习html?html怎么使用?语法和规范:所有html文件后缀名都是以.html或者.htm结尾,建议使用.html结尾。整个html文件分别由头部分《head></head>和体部分<body></body>组成html标...

2018-04-01 21:58:35 116

原创 数据结构之排序(一)

归并排序归并:就是将两个或两个以上的有序表合成一张新的有序表。两路归并算法的基本思想:设有两个有序表A和B,其数据长度分别为n,m,变量i和j分别为AB表当前检测指针,设C为归并后的新有序表,变量k为当前存放指针。开始时,i,j,k分别指向表的起始位置,依次比较A[i]与B[j]的大小,将小的(假设此处为递增有序)存入C[k]中,之后i(或j)和k加一,如此反复直到A和B表中有一个指针(i或j)已...

2018-03-31 15:54:38 126

原创 网络知识摘要

外网:路由以外叫外网。INTERNET国际互联网分配给你的一个IP地址,这个地址是唯一的。内网:路由以内叫内网。内网对外网(路由器以外)进行访问都需要将内网网址转换成外网地址进行传输。外部网络对内网访问,找到你外网的IP传到你的路由上。再由路由负责转发到内部网络。 有些公司部署来局域网之后,就不能上网了,主要是因为要保护公司机密。TCP:面向连接的可靠的,基于字节流的传输控制协议UDP:无连接的不...

2018-03-31 11:32:33 412

原创 Ubuntu 16.04 内使用vi问题

在该版本的linux系统中,使用vi的时候没有insert插入模式,就很蛋疼,而且想运行sudo apt-get install vim 的时候出现两行英文,大概意思就是1.无法获得锁  略略的2.无法锁定管理目录,是否有其他进程正在占用它解决方法:一、把锁解开强制解锁,命令sudo rm /var/cache/apt/archive/l

2018-01-01 16:27:14 1080

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除